well, stbx never responded so now we are going to a default hearing. i guess he is not going to fight, b/c deep down inside he knows that he doesn't have a leg to stand on, and that i can provide for the child a lot better then he can.
so what do you think?
define best interest of child...

1. stable home where there is constistancy and structure, especially at a young age.
2. a parent that is working and can also provide monatarily along with emotionally.
3. staying in a home that the child has known as his life if possible.
4. not having to make any drastic changes to his life such as location of home, school, or day to day schedule. the divorce is change enough.

these things i can offer child, not stbx. what are some of your definitions of "best interest of child"?
